/**
|
||||
* Obtains an instance of {@code LocalDate} from an {@code Instant} and zone ID.
|
||||
* <p>
|
||||
* This creates a local date based on the specified instant.
|
||||
* First, the offset from UTC/Greenwich is obtained using the zone ID and instant,
|
||||
* which is simple as there is only one valid offset for each instant.
|
||||
* Then, the instant and offset are used to calculate the local date.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@param instant the instant to create the date from, not null
|
||||
* @param zone the time-zone, which may be an offset, not null
|
||||
* @return the local date, not null
|
||||
* @throws DateTimeException if the result exceeds the supported range
|
||||
*/
|
||||
public static LocalDate ofInstant(Instant instant, ZoneId zone) {
|
||||
Objects.requireNonNull(instant, "instant");
|
||||
Objects.requireNonNull(zone, "zone");
|
||||
ZoneRules rules = zone.getRules();
|
||||
ZoneOffset offset = rules.getOffset(instant);
|
||||
long localSecond = instant.getEpochSecond() + offset.getTotalSeconds();
|
||||
long localEpochDay = Math.floorDiv(localSecond, SECONDS_PER_DAY);
|
||||
return ofEpochDay(localEpochDay);
|
||||
}

/**
|
||||
* Obtains an instance of {@code LocalTime} from an {@code Instant} and zone ID.
|
||||
* <p>
|
||||
* This creates a local time based on the specified instant.
|
||||
* First, the offset from UTC/Greenwich is obtained using the zone ID and instant,
|
||||
* which is simple as there is only one valid offset for each instant.
|
||||
* Then, the instant and offset are used to calculate the local time.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@param instant the instant to create the time from, not null
|
||||
* @param zone the time-zone, which may be an offset, not null
|
||||
* @return the local time, not null
|
||||
*/
|
||||
public static LocalTime ofInstant(Instant instant, ZoneId zone) {
|
||||
Objects.requireNonNull(instant, "instant");
|
||||
Objects.requireNonNull(zone, "zone");
|
||||
ZoneOffset offset = zone.getRules().getOffset(instant);
|
||||
long localSecond = instant.getEpochSecond() + offset.getTotalSeconds();
|
||||
int secsOfDay = (int) Math.floorMod(localSecond, SECONDS_PER_DAY);
|
||||
return ofNanoOfDay(secsOfDay * NANOS_PER_SECOND + instant.getNano());
|
||||
}
